An obvious but effective marketing gimmick popular among companies who’ve done their homework is to make a branded military challenge coin. Companies will often give these to troops and vets on a whim and it’s more about spreading brand recognition than displaying individual achievement.

The suspects made off with a chunk of the cargo - leaving 10 … Webprocedures for the purchase and award of military coins. Applicability. This regulation applies to all U.S. Army Training and Doctrine Command organizations that purchase and award military coins. Proponent and exception authority. The proponent for this regulation is the U.S. Army Training and Doctrine Command, Deputy Chief of Staff, G-1/4.
